Forms of Sea Moss Supplements:
Sea moss supplements are available in various forms, including capsules, powders, gels, and tinctures. Each form offers unique advantages, and the choice ultimately depends on your preferences and lifestyle. Capsules provide convenient and precise dosing, while powders can be easily mixed into smoothies, beverages, or food. Sea moss gels offer a ready-to-use option for incorporating into recipes or consuming directly, while tinctures provide a concentrated liquid extract for easy absorption. Experimenting with different forms can help you find the most convenient and enjoyable way to incorporate sea moss into your routine.
Preparation Methods:
If you opt for sea moss in its raw or dried form, proper preparation is essential to unlock its nutritional benefits. Start by rinsing the sea moss thoroughly to remove any debris or impurities. Then, soak the sea moss in clean water for several hours or overnight until it becomes soft and pliable. Once soaked, blend the sea moss with fresh water to create a gel-like consistency. This sea moss gel can be stored in the refrigerator for up to two weeks and used as needed in smoothies, sauces, dressings, or desserts. Alternatively, you can add the soaked sea moss directly to recipes for added nutrition and texture.
